Classified document found in former Vice President Mike Pence’s residence – Dagsavisen

The FBI conducted a five-hour search of Pence’s home on Friday, and investigators found a classified document there which they took with them, said former adviser to the former vice president Devin O’Malley. in a press release.

Friday’s search comes after a colleague of his found classified documents in his home last month and notified the Justice Department.

The documents found were then handed over to the national archives. Pence’s attorney said they were mistakenly packed with other paperwork when Pence left his office at the end of his term in Washington.

Pence was subpoenaed Thursday as part of the investigation into his former boss Donald Trump. The subpoena came after months of negotiations between federal prosecutors and legal advisers to Pence.

Justice Department Special Investigator Jack Smith was appointed in November to investigate classified documents found at Trump’s Florida home last summer – as well as a separate investigation into the efforts of Trump and his allies to cancel the 2020 presidential election.

Recently, classified documents were also found in President Joe Biden’s former office and home, and his residences in Delaware were searched by the FBI. No other documents were found in his vacation home last week.
